“Oh, I know that one!”

Lestrade slammed his hand down on the table, everyone else far too stunned by his outburst to make a move.

It was the first of December and the heavy snowfall had taken all of them by surprise while they were wrapping up the last case – snowed in at NSY. Luckily Sally had whipped out a board game from somewhere.

“Hang on. How can you know that?” Sally eyed him suspiciously.

“What is that supposed to mean?”

“Well, I am pretty sure Sherlock knows, what with being a brilliant freak and so on. And Doctor Watson probably knows since he is a medic. But you?”

“And what about me?”

“Anderson, you haven’t answered a single question of the game so far, what makes you think anyone would believe you capable of answering this?”

Sherlock did not even bother to look at Anderson, instead he watched Lestrade curiously.

“How do you know it?”

“I feel a funny and possibly embarrassing story coming up.” John grinned.

“Ok, fine. I watched a movie recently where it was mentioned and I got curious. I was pretty sure they had made it up.”

Laughter around the table.

“You were doubted, so you have to prove your knowledge. What is the chemical element with the atomic number 4?”

“Beryllium.”
